Description
Waterslade Cottage is a cottage built in the late 17th century to early 18th century, which underwent thorough renovation around 1980. It is constructed from plastered stone rubble, and its original stacks have been demolished and replaced with 20th-century concrete blocks. The cottage features a thatched roof and has a three-room layout facing south. However, the left end room serves as a store and is open to the roof, meaning the main living area has a two-room plan with a central entrance and staircase situated between the two rooms. Each of these rooms has an outer end stack.
The exterior showcases a symmetrical two-window front, featuring aluminium framed casements from around 1980, arranged around a central front doorway that includes a 19th-century plank door behind a 20th-century thatch-roofed porch supported by rustic posts. There is also a third aluminium window on the ground floor to the left. The roof is hipped at the left end and gable-ended on the right.
Inside, the cottage was nearly completely rebuilt around 1980, showcasing plain carpentry and joinery details. However, the roof retains its late 17th to early 18th-century character, featuring a series of A-frame trusses with pegged lap-jointed collars. Waterslade Cottage is part of an attractive group with the nearby Waterslade Farmhouse.
